Consumers are facing high oil prices, but they are still...
Consumers are facing high oil prices, but they are still displaying a remarkable amount of resilience.
Click Here or the flag on image above to change the background image
Consumers are facing high oil prices, but they are still displaying a remarkable amount of resilience.